+ /*
+ * smbXsrv_version* is designed to allow
+ * rolling code upgrades in future (within a cluster).
+ *
+ * This just adds the infrastructure,
+ * but it does not implement it yet!
+ *
+ * Currently it only prevents that
+ * nodes with a different version numbers
+ * cannot run at the same time.
+ *
+ * Each node checks at startup, if the version
+ * matches the version of all other nodes.
+ * And it exits if the version does not match
+ * to avoid corruption.
+ *
+ * While it would be possible to add versioning
+ * to each of our internal databases it is easier
+ * use a dedicated database "smbXsrv_version_global.tdb"
+ * to hold the global version information.
+ *
+ * This removes extra complexity from the individual
+ * databases and allows that we add/remove databases
+ * or use different indexing keys.
+ *
+ */
